Lexus GS 300h Launching in Japan

At this year’s Frankfurt Motor Show Lexus has unveiled the new GS 300h, adding up to the GS 350 and GS 450h, ramping up the model’s trim to three versions.
The newly released model GS 300h has been introduced on the Japanese market recently, coming with a price tag of about ¥5,140,000 and sliding between the two other models.

As with its nameplate sisters, the GS 300h got LED foglights, head-up display and an 8-speed automatic transmission. The rest of the features are identical to the other GS’ and it can be had with the F Sport package.

The Lexus GS 300h is powered by a 2.5-liter four-cylinder gasoline engine aided by an electric motor to produce 217 hp and achieve 54.6 mpg according to the Japanese JC08 cycle.
